Understanding the Relationship Between Creatine and Creatinine

To answer whether a creatine supplement increases serum creatinine, we first have to distinguish between the two substances. Creatine is a nitrogenous organic acid that occurs naturally in vertebrates and helps to supply energy to all cells in the body, primarily muscle. It is composed of three amino acids: L-arginine, glycine, and L-methionine. In contrast, creatinine is a chemical waste product that is produced by the spontaneous, non-enzymatic breakdown of creatine and phosphocreatine.

When you supplement with Creatine Monohydrate, you are essentially topping off your body’s internal "fuel tank" of phosphocreatine. This allows your muscles to regenerate Adenosine Triphosphate (ATP) more quickly during high-intensity exercise. Because you have more creatine stored in your muscle tissue, the natural rate of turnover into its waste product, creatinine, also increases. This is the crux of the issue: more creatine in the "in-box" naturally leads to more creatinine in the "out-box."

It is vital to recognize that an increase in the waste product does not inherently mean there is a malfunction in the filtration system. Think of it like a high-performance engine; if you are running at higher speeds and using more fuel, you will produce more exhaust. If a mechanic only looked at the exhaust levels without knowing the car was a race car, they might assume the engine is failing. In the human body, the kidneys are the "mechanics" responsible for clearing that exhaust (creatinine) from the blood.

The Science of Serum Creatinine and eGFR

In a standard medical check-up, doctors use serum creatinine as a proxy to estimate your Glomerular Filtration Rate (eGFR). The eGFR is a calculation that tells the doctor how well your kidneys are cleaning your blood. However, the formulas used to calculate eGFR—such as the CKD-EPI or MDRD equations—were developed by studying large populations of people, many of whom were not athletes and did not have high levels of muscle mass or high-protein diets.

Because creatinine is a byproduct of muscle metabolism, anyone with more muscle than the "average" person will naturally have higher baseline creatinine levels. When you add Creatine Monohydrate to the mix, you are increasing that baseline further. This can lead to a "false positive" for kidney stress. Clinical data has shown that while serum creatinine may rise by a small but statistically significant margin—often around 0.07 to 0.12 µmol/L—it usually does not correspond with a decrease in actual kidney function when measured by more precise, exogenous markers like inulin or 51Cr-EDTA clearance.

If your serum creatinine is slightly elevated but your kidneys are filtering perfectly fine, you are experiencing what is known in the medical community as "pseudo renal failure"—a scary name for a harmless physiological variation.

Analyzing the Clinical Evidence: What the Meta-Analyses Say

Recent systematic reviews and meta-analyses covering studies from 2000 to 2025 have provided a clearer picture of this phenomenon. In a meta-analysis of 12 studies involving hundreds of participants, researchers found that while creatine supplementation was associated with a modest, transient increase in serum creatinine, there were no significant changes in the actual Glomerular Filtration Rate (GFR).

Interestingly, the duration of supplementation plays a role in these readings. The most significant "spikes" in serum creatinine often occur during the first week of supplementation, especially if a "loading phase" of 20 grams per day is used. This is simply the body adjusting to the new, higher saturation levels of creatine. After the initial week, the levels tend to stabilize. Studies lasting between 1 and 12 weeks often show less dramatic changes, although long-term users (over 12 weeks) may maintain a slightly higher baseline level of serum creatinine as long as they continue supplementation.

Factors That Confound Your Blood Test Results

It isn’t just creatine supplements that can send your creatinine levels north. To get a truly accurate picture of your health, you have to consider your entire lifestyle. Muscle Mass and Body Composition

As we’ve noted, creatinine is a waste product of muscle. If you are a bodybuilder, a heavy lifter, or just someone with a high lean-muscle-to-fat ratio, your "normal" creatinine range is going to be higher than a sedentary person’s. This is why many athletes find their eGFR results consistently sitting in the "Stage 2 Kidney Disease" range, despite having perfectly healthy organs.

High-Protein Diets

Many people who take Creatine Monohydrate also consume a high-protein diet to support muscle repair. Eating a large amount of cooked meat can increase serum creatinine levels for 6 to 12 hours after a meal. This occurs because the creatine in the meat itself converts to creatinine during the cooking process. If you have a large steak the night before a blood test, your results may be skewed.

Exercise Intensity

Strenuous physical activity causes muscle breakdown (a normal part of the strengthening process). This breakdown releases creatinine and another enzyme called creatine kinase (CK) into the bloodstream. A heavy leg day 24 hours before a blood draw can cause a temporary spike in these markers. Hydration Status

The kidneys need water to filter waste effectively. Dehydration can lead to a concentrated blood sample, which may artificially inflate creatinine readings. Communicating with Your Healthcare Provider

When you receive blood work results, the best thing you can do is have an open, informed conversation with your doctor. Don't let a "high" creatinine reading cause unnecessary stress. Instead, use the opportunity to educate your provider on your lifestyle.

You might say: "I noticed my creatinine is slightly elevated. I want to mention that I am currently taking Creatine Monohydrate and I have a high-protein diet. I also performed a very high-intensity workout 24 hours before this test. Given these factors, could we look at a Cystatin C test to get a more accurate picture of my kidney function?"

Cystatin C is an alternative biomarker for kidney function that is not influenced by muscle mass, diet, or creatine supplementation. It is often more expensive, and insurance may not always cover it as a routine screening, but it is the "gold standard" for athletes who want to be 100% sure of their renal health. By asking for this specific test, you move the conversation from "fear of the unknown" to "data-driven wellness."

Beyond the Lab: Long-Term Safety and Benefits

The fear that creatine might damage the kidneys has been thoroughly debunked by decades of research. Studies involving doses up to 10-11 grams per day for over a year have found no harmful effects on kidney, liver, or cardiovascular health in healthy individuals. In fact, the benefits of creatine extend far beyond the gym.

Emerging research is showing that creatine may play a significant role in cognitive health. Because the brain is a high-energy organ, it also relies on ATP. Supplementing with Creatine Monohydrate has been linked to improved memory and concentration, particularly in situations of sleep deprivation or high stress. This makes it a valuable tool not just for the athlete, but for the student, the professional, and the aging adult looking to maintain mental sharpness.

For older adults, the combination of creatine and strength training is one of the most effective ways to combat sarcopenia, or age-related muscle loss. By maintaining muscle mass, seniors can preserve their independence, balance, and metabolic health. Addressing Common Myths and Misconceptions

Despite the overwhelming evidence, myths about creatine persist. Some worry it is a steroid (it isn't; it's a naturally occurring amino acid compound), while others worry it causes fat gain (it doesn't; any initial weight gain is typically water being drawn into the muscle cells, which is actually a sign the supplement is working).

Another common misconception is that you must do a loading phase. While a loading phase of 20 grams a day for 5-7 days will saturate your muscles faster, a steady dose of 3-5 grams per day will get you to the same place within about a month. For those who are worried about their creatinine levels on an upcoming blood test, skipping the loading phase and sticking to a maintenance dose is a great way to minimize any transient spikes in serum markers.

Practical Tips for Your Next Blood Draw

If you are a regular user of creatine and have a physical exam coming up, here are a few practical steps to ensure your lab results are as accurate as possible:

  1. Inform Your Doctor: Explicitly state that you take a creatine supplement. This helps them interpret a slightly elevated creatinine level as a benign finding rather than a sign of pathology.

  3. Rest Before the Test: Avoid heavy, strenuous exercise for 24 to 48 hours before your blood draw. This reduces the amount of creatinine and creatine kinase released from muscle turnover.
  4. Consider a Brief Break: If you want to see your "true" baseline creatinine without the supplement's influence, you can stop taking creatine for about two weeks before the test. However, for many, simply informing the doctor is sufficient.
  5. Ask for Cystatin C: If there is any doubt about your kidney health, this test will provide the clarity you need without being affected by your muscle mass or supplements.

Summary: Performance without the Panic

To wrap up the central question: yes, a creatine supplement can increase serum creatinine. However, for healthy individuals, this is a harmless side effect of having more creatine available for your muscles to use. It is a change in a lab marker, not a change in the health of your kidneys. FAQ

Does taking creatine mean my kidneys are failing if my creatinine is high? Not necessarily. Creatinine is a byproduct of creatine metabolism. When you supplement with Creatine Monohydrate, you increase the pool of creatine in your muscles, which naturally leads to more creatinine being produced. In healthy individuals, this is typically a "pseudo-elevation" and does not indicate actual kidney damage. If you are concerned, you can ask your doctor for a Cystatin C test, which is a more accurate measure of kidney function for athletes.

How long does it take for creatinine levels to return to normal after stopping creatine? Because the half-life of the creatinine byproduct is relatively short, levels typically begin to normalize within a few days of stopping supplementation. However, to see a complete return to your baseline "non-supplemented" level, most experts suggest waiting about two weeks before a blood test. Can I take creatine if I have a history of kidney issues? If you have pre-existing kidney disease or are taking medications that affect renal function, it is essential to speak with your healthcare provider before starting any new supplement, including creatine. While research shows creatine is safe for healthy adults, those with compromised kidney function need a personalized medical approach. Are there other things besides creatine that can raise my creatinine levels? Yes, several factors can influence your results. High muscle mass, intense exercise within 24–48 hours of a blood test, and eating a large amount of cooked meat can all cause a temporary spike in serum creatinine. Additionally, being dehydrated can make your creatinine levels appear higher.
